What are whole food supplements?
The definition of whole food is "food that has
undergone very little processing and has been grown or produced without
the use of synthetic pesticides or fertilizers." Simply put, they
are supplements made from whole foods. It's source is grown and
harvested in nature without refinement. An orange is a good example. It
is grown and picked from a tree and contains the things that nature
intended for us to be healthy-naturally occurring vitamins, minerals,
enzymes, and phytonutrients- the complete complex. In whole food
supplements these foods are concentrated in tablet form containing the
above mentioned constituents and the complete vitamin complex just as nature intended.
Synthetic supplements are vitamins produced in a
laboratory containing vitamin isomers in an attempt to mimic nature.
These are typically missing the synergistic vitamins, enzymes and
phytonutrients that were designed for our bodies to function healthy
and optimal. Unfortunately the majority of vitamin supplements found in
health food stores, drug stores and large chain department stores are
synthetic.
